The inflatable boat market is experiencing significant tailwinds, primarily driven by the escalating global interest in water-based recreational activities. As disposable incomes rise and leisure time becomes more valued, consumers are increasingly investing in hobbies like fishing, kayaking, paddleboarding, and general boating. Inflatable boats offer an accessible entry point into these activities due to their affordability, portability, and ease of storage compared to traditional rigid-hulled vessels, making them an attractive option for a broader demographic.
Technological advancements in material science and manufacturing processes also play a crucial role in propelling market growth. Innovations in high-strength PVC, Hypalon, and other durable fabrics have significantly improved the performance, longevity, and safety of inflatable boats. These materials offer enhanced resistance to punctures, UV radiation, and abrasion, addressing previous consumer concerns and expanding the application spectrum of these boats into more demanding environments.
Furthermore, the expanding marine tourism industry and the rising adoption of inflatable boats for various utility purposes, such as tenders for larger yachts, search and rescue operations, and flood relief efforts, contribute substantially to market expansion. The versatility and adaptability of inflatable boats make them indispensable tools across diverse sectors, ensuring a sustained demand beyond purely recreational uses. This diversification of applications broadens the market base and reduces reliance on a single end-use segment.

Despite robust growth, the inflatable boat market faces several restraints that could potentially impede its expansion. One significant challenge is the perceived durability and lifespan concerns among consumers. While modern materials have significantly improved, some potential buyers remain skeptical about the long-term resilience of inflatable structures compared to rigid-hulled boats, particularly regarding puncture risks or UV degradation over extended periods, which can lead to hesitance in investment.
The seasonality of water-based activities also acts as a natural restraint on demand. In many regions, the use of inflatable boats is limited to warmer months, leading to fluctuating sales patterns and a concentrated buying season. This seasonality can create challenges for manufacturers in terms of production planning, inventory management, and maintaining consistent revenue streams throughout the year, potentially impacting overall market stability and growth.
Furthermore, intense competition from alternative boating solutions, including kayaks, paddleboards, and small rigid boats, presents a significant hurdle. These alternatives often cater to similar recreational needs and may offer different benefits in terms of cost, performance, or storage, attracting segments of the target market. The challenge for inflatable boat manufacturers lies in effectively differentiating their products and highlighting their unique advantages, such as portability and ease of setup, to maintain competitive edge.

The inflatable boat market faces several challenges that require strategic responses from manufacturers and stakeholders to mitigate their impact on growth. One significant hurdle is the management of supply chain disruptions and the volatility of raw material prices. The production of inflatable boats heavily relies on petroleum-based derivatives for PVC and synthetic rubber, making the industry susceptible to price fluctuations in global oil and chemical markets. These fluctuations can impact manufacturing costs, leading to increased retail prices and potentially dampening consumer demand.
Another critical challenge revolves around ensuring product quality consistency and combating the proliferation of counterfeit or sub-standard products. The market's accessibility has led to an influx of low-cost imitations that often compromise on safety and durability standards. These inferior products can erode consumer trust in inflatable boats generally, making it harder for reputable brands to highlight their commitment to quality and safety, and could lead to market saturation with unreliable options.
Furthermore, regulatory compliance and evolving safety standards pose a continuous challenge for manufacturers. Different regions and countries have varying regulations concerning boat construction, safety equipment, and operational guidelines, requiring companies to navigate a complex legal landscape. Adapting products to meet diverse and sometimes stringent certifications adds to design and production costs, potentially slowing down market entry for new models and limiting global product standardization.

North America holds a significant share in the inflatable boat market, primarily driven by a strong culture of recreational boating, well-developed marine infrastructure, and high disposable incomes. The United States and Canada contribute substantially to this growth, with a growing interest in outdoor activities, fishing, and watersports fueling demand for versatile and portable boating solutions. The region also sees considerable adoption of RIBs for both leisure and professional applications, including tenders and tactical operations, supported by a robust distribution network and consumer awareness.
Europe represents another mature and substantial market for inflatable boats, characterized by a diverse range of recreational activities across its extensive coastline and inland waterways. Countries such as France, Italy, Germany, and the UK are key contributors, driven by marine tourism, yachting, and active participation in competitive watersports. The region also shows a strong preference for high-quality, durable inflatable boats, especially RIBs, for both recreational and commercial purposes, further supported by established marine leisure industries and a focus on safety standards.
The Asia Pacific (APAC) region is projected to exhibit the highest growth rate during the forecast period, owing to rapidly increasing disposable incomes, burgeoning tourism industries, and growing awareness of water-based recreational activities in emerging economies like China, India, and Southeast Asian countries. Urbanization and the development of coastal tourism infrastructure are creating new opportunities for market expansion. While traditionally focused on utilitarian applications, the region is now witnessing a significant surge in demand for recreational and leisure-oriented inflatable boats, with manufacturers increasingly targeting this expanding consumer base.
